Beware the “Kitchen Gadget“: Navigating the Chinese Market for Safe and Reliable Products307
The allure of inexpensive and innovative kitchen gadgets from China is undeniable. Online marketplaces are flooded with seemingly miraculous devices promising to streamline cooking, improve efficiency, and even revolutionize your culinary experience. However, the phrase "buyer beware" takes on a particularly sharp edge when navigating this market. While many Chinese manufacturers produce high-quality, safe products, the sheer volume and diversity of suppliers, coupled with a sometimes-lax regulatory environment, necessitate a cautious approach. This article aims to guide buyers through the complexities of sourcing kitchen gadgets from China, emphasizing safety, reliability, and responsible purchasing practices.
One of the biggest challenges is identifying reputable suppliers. The online marketplace can feel like a Wild West, with countless small manufacturers and distributors vying for attention. Many operate solely online, offering limited transparency and potentially dubious claims regarding product safety and certification. Differentiating between a genuine, established company and a fly-by-night operation requires diligent research and verification.
Verifying Certifications and Standards: The first crucial step is to scrutinize the product's certifications. Look for compliance with internationally recognized safety standards like CE (European Conformity), ETL (Intertek ETL Semko), or UL (Underwriters Laboratories). These certifications indicate that the product has undergone testing to ensure it meets certain safety requirements, including electrical safety, fire hazards, and material toxicity. While not foolproof, the presence of these marks provides a degree of reassurance. Be wary of products claiming certification without providing verifiable documentation or easily accessible certification numbers for independent verification.
Material Safety: The materials used in kitchen gadgets are another critical consideration. Many cheaper products use materials that may leach harmful chemicals into food, particularly when exposed to high heat. Look for products explicitly stating the materials used and whether they are food-grade. Avoid gadgets made from unknown plastics or metals without clear labelling. Reputable suppliers will readily provide this information. Inquire about the origin and sourcing of materials if information is lacking.
Manufacturing Processes and Quality Control: Understanding the manufacturing process is essential for assessing product quality and safety. Established manufacturers typically adhere to stringent quality control procedures throughout the production process. Ask potential suppliers for details about their manufacturing facilities, quality control measures, and any relevant testing protocols. Transparency in this area is a strong indicator of a reputable supplier. Requesting images or videos of their factory can provide further insight.
Dealing with Intellectual Property Rights: The Chinese market has a complex relationship with intellectual property rights. While China has made strides in protecting IP, there is still a risk of encountering counterfeit or infringing products. Thoroughly research the brand and product before ordering to ensure you are not unknowingly purchasing a fake. Look for established brands with a history of reputable products and verifiable online presence.
Sourcing Strategies: Several strategies can help mitigate the risks:
* Work with established trading companies: Reputable trading companies often have established relationships with reliable Chinese manufacturers and can provide additional verification and quality control.
* Utilize inspection services: Third-party inspection services can conduct on-site inspections of manufacturing facilities and products before shipment, ensuring compliance with standards and quality requirements. This adds cost but provides significant peace of mind.
* Order small trial batches: Before placing a large order, order a small trial batch to assess the product's quality and safety firsthand.
* Negotiate clear contracts: A well-drafted contract should specify product specifications, safety standards, delivery timelines, and dispute resolution mechanisms.
Beyond the Product: Understanding the Risks The risks associated with purchasing kitchen gadgets from China extend beyond product safety. There's also the risk of poor customer service, shipping delays, and difficulty resolving disputes. Choose suppliers with established communication channels and a history of positive customer reviews. Consider utilizing escrow services or secure payment gateways to protect your financial interests.
